Transaction 6440f474a70820780b21d72a6198f54129f6239388ed49c36121a461059582b3

30 Input
2 Outputs
  • 6440f474a70820780b21d72a6198f54129f6239388ed49c36121a461059582b3:0
  • value  2623630000
    address  17k9JjovQ5Se5PVnt18DLpm6CNUKAhL9PS
  • 6440f474a70820780b21d72a6198f54129f6239388ed49c36121a461059582b3:1
  • value  11324527
    address  12ucu9bHLe2w2ahjibVtp3xmdcGkgUmX4A